just a short heads-up: Yesterday I merged my project-file branch into the Rocs master branch. Though it is be not very visible at the GUI (only the new project-* buttons give a hint) yet, it introduces a consistent framework for handling a group of graph files, code files and (in the near future) a journal file. Currently the main gain is that one can load and save projects, i.e., no individual loading of several script and graph documents is needed anymore.

 

What will come in about the next two-four weeks building on this:

* reactivation of the use of several graph documents (probably this week)

* improvements in loading/saving/new project dialogs (currently several individual dialogs pop up for code, graphs, one after the other and are quite annoying)

* hopefully a first version of a "New-Project Wizzard"

* project export/import as archive files (hence allow easy exchange for complete projects)
